The 'will they, won't they?' saga over creating a skateboard park in Onchan takes another turn this evening.
After putting off the decision again at their last meeting, the village commissioners are forming a working party to examine the pros and cons.
All those with an interest in the facility are invited to a public meeting tonight.
Former chairman of the commissioners Tim Norton, who lost his seat in April's local elections, is concerned at the make-up of the working party (audio file attached):
